logo
DATABASE RESOURCES PRICING ABOUT US

Security Bulletin: Security vulnerabilities affect multiple IBM Rational products based on IBM Jazz technology

Description

## Summary Security vulnerabilities in components used by the following products may affect those products: Collaborative Lifecycle Management (CLM), Rational DOORS Next Generation (RDNG), Rational Engineering Lifecycle Manager (RELM), Rational Team Concert (RTC), Rational Quality Manager (RQM), Rational Rhapsody Design Manager (Rhapsody DM) and Rational Software Architect Design Manager (RSA DM). ## Vulnerability Details **CVEID:** [CVE-2014-0114](<https://vulners.com/cve/CVE-2014-0114>) **DESCRIPTION:** Apache Commons BeanUtils, as distributed in lib/commons-beanutils-1.8.0.jar in Apache Struts 1.x through 1.3.10 and in other products requiring commons-beanutils through 1.9.2, does not suppress the class property, which allows remote attackers to "manipulate" the ClassLoader and execute arbitrary code via the class parameter, as demonstrated by the passing of this parameter to the getClass method of the ActionForm object in Struts 1. CVSS Base Score: 7.5 CVSS Temporal Score: See <http://xforce.iss.net/xforce/xfdb/92889> for the current score CVSS Environmental Score*: Undefined CVSS Vector: (AV:N/AC:L/Au:N/C:P/I:P/A:P) **CVEID:** [CVE-2017-17485](<https://vulners.com/cve/CVE-2017-17485>) **DESCRIPTION:** Jackson-databind could allow a remote attacker to execute arbitrary code on the system, caused by a flaw in the default-typing feature. An attacker could exploit this vulnerability to execute arbitrary code on the system. CVSS Base Score: 9.8 CVSS Temporal Score: See <https://exchange.xforce.ibmcloud.com/vulnerabilities/137340> for the current score CVSS Environmental Score*: Undefined CVSS Vector: (CVSS:3.0/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:H) **CVEID:** [CVE-2018-5968](<https://vulners.com/cve/CVE-2018-5968>) **DESCRIPTION:** FasterXML jackson-databind could allow a remote attacker to execute arbitrary code on the system, caused by deserialization flaws. By using two different gadgets that bypass a blocklist, an attacker could exploit this vulnerability to execute arbitrary code on the system. CVSS Base Score: 7.3 CVSS Temporal Score: See <https://exchange.xforce.ibmcloud.com/vulnerabilities/138088> for the current score CVSS Environmental Score*: Undefined CVSS Vector: (CVSS:3.0/AV:N/AC:L/PR:N/UI:N/S:U/C:L/I:L/A:L) **CVEID:** [CVE-2017-15095](<https://vulners.com/cve/CVE-2017-15095>) **DESCRIPTION:** Jackson Library could allow a remote attacker to execute arbitrary code on the system, caused by a deserialization flaw in the readValue() method of the ObjectMapper. By sending specially crafted data, an attacker could exploit this vulnerability to execute arbitrary code on the system. CVSS Base Score: 9.8 CVSS Temporal Score: See <https://exchange.xforce.ibmcloud.com/vulnerabilities/135123> for the current score CVSS Environmental Score*: Undefined CVSS Vector: (CVSS:3.0/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:H) **CVEID:** [CVE-2017-7525](<https://vulners.com/cve/CVE-2017-7525>) **DESCRIPTION:** A deserialization flaw was discovered in the jackson-databind, versions before 2.6.7.1, 2.7.9.1 and 2.8.9, which could allow an unauthenticated user to perform code execution by sending the maliciously crafted input to the readValue method of the ObjectMapper. CVSS Base Score: 9.8 CVSS Temporal Score: See <https://exchange.xforce.ibmcloud.com/vulnerabilities/134639> for the current score CVSS Environmental Score*: Undefined CVSS Vector: (CVSS:3.0/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:H) **CVEID:** [CVE-2018-7489](<https://vulners.com/cve/CVE-2018-7489>) **DESCRIPTION:** FasterXML jackson-databind could allow a remote attacker to execute arbitrary code on the system, caused by a deserialization flaw in the readValue method of the ObjectMapper. By sending specially crafted JSON input, an attacker could exploit this vulnerability to execute arbitrary code on the system. CVSS Base Score: 7.3 CVSS Temporal Score: See <https://exchange.xforce.ibmcloud.com/vulnerabilities/139549> for the current score CVSS Environmental Score*: Undefined CVSS Vector: (CVSS:3.0/AV:N/AC:L/PR:N/UI:N/S:U/C:L/I:L/A:L) ## Affected Products and Versions Rational Collaborative Lifecycle Management 5.0 - 6.0.6 Rational Quality Manager 5.0 - 5.0.2 Rational Quality Manager 6.0 - 6.0.6 Rational Team Concert 5.0 - 5.0.2 Rational Team Concert 6.0 - 6.0.6 Rational DOORS Next Generation 5.0 - 5.0.2 Rational DOORS Next Generation 6.0 - 6.0.6 Rational Engineering Lifecycle Manager 5.0 - 5.0.2 Rational Engineering Lifecycle Manager 6.0 - 6.0.6 Rational Rhapsody Design Manager 5.0 - 5.0.2 Rational Rhapsody Design Manager 6.0 - 6.0.6 Rational Software Architect Design Manager 5.0 - 5.0.2 Rational Software Architect Design Manager 6.0 - 6.0.1 ## Remediation/Fixes For the 6.0 - 6.0.6 releases: * Upgrade to version 6.0.6 iFix004 or later * [_Rational Collaborative Lifecycle Management 6.0.6 iFix004_](<http://www.ibm.com/support/fixcentral/swg/selectFixes?parent=ibm~Rational&product=ibm/Rational/Rational+Collaborative+Lifecycle+Management+Solution&release=6.0.6&platform=All&function=all>) * [_Rational DOORS Next Generation 6.0.6 iFix004_](<http://www.ibm.com/support/fixcentral/swg/selectFixes?parent=ibm~Rational&product=ibm/Rational/Rational+DOORS+Next+Generation&release=6.0.6&platform=All&function=all>) * [_Rational Quality Manager 6.0.6 iFix004_](<http://www.ibm.com/support/fixcentral/swg/selectFixes?parent=ibm~Rational&product=ibm/Rational/Rational+Quality+Manager&release=6.0.6&platform=All&function=all>) * [_Rational Team Concert 6.0.6 iFix004_](<http://www.ibm.com/support/fixcentral/swg/selectFixes?parent=ibm~Rational&product=ibm/Rational/Rational+Team+Concert&release=6.0.6&platform=All&function=all>) * Rational Engineering Lifecycle Manager:_ _Upgrade to version 6.0.5 and install server from [_CLM 6.0.6 iFix004_](<http://www.ibm.com/support/fixcentral/swg/selectFixes?parent=ibm~Rational&product=ibm/Rational/Rational+Collaborative+Lifecycle+Management+Solution&release=6.0.6&platform=All&function=all>) * Rational Rhapsody Design Manager:_ _Upgrade to version 6.0.5 and install server from [_CLM 6.0.6 iFix004_](<http://www.ibm.com/support/fixcentral/swg/selectFixes?parent=ibm~Rational&product=ibm/Rational/Rational+Collaborative+Lifecycle+Management+Solution&release=6.0.6&platform=All&function=all>) * Rational Software Architect Design Manager:_ _Upgrade to version 6.0.5 and install server from [_CLM 6.0.6 iFix004_](<http://www.ibm.com/support/fixcentral/swg/selectFixes?parent=ibm~Rational&product=ibm/Rational/Rational+Collaborative+Lifecycle+Management+Solution&release=6.0.6&platform=All&function=all>) * Or upgrade to version 6.0.2 iFix019 or later (Planned publication date within 30 days) * [_Rational Collaborative Lifecycle Management 6.0.2 iFix019_](<http://www.ibm.com/support/fixcentral/swg/selectFixes?parent=ibm~Rational&product=ibm/Rational/Rational+Collaborative+Lifecycle+Management+Solution&release=6.0.2&platform=All&function=all>) * [_Rational Team Concert 6.0.2 iFix019_](<http://www.ibm.com/support/fixcentral/swg/selectFixes?parent=ibm~Rational&product=ibm/Rational/Rational+Team+Concert&release=6.0.2&platform=All&function=all>) * [_Rational Quality Manager 6.0.2 iFix019_](<http://www.ibm.com/support/fixcentral/swg/selectFixes?parent=ibm~Rational&product=ibm/Rational/Rational+Quality+Manager&release=6.0.2&platform=All&function=all>) * [_Rational DOORS Next Generation 6.0.2 iFix019_](<http://www.ibm.com/support/fixcentral/swg/selectFixes?parent=ibm~Rational&product=ibm/Rational/Rational+DOORS+Next+Generation&release=6.0.2&platform=All&function=all>) * Rational Software Architect Design Manager:_ _Upgrade to version 6.0.2 and install server from [_CLM 6.0.2 iFix019_](<http://www.ibm.com/support/fixcentral/swg/selectFixes?parent=ibm~Rational&product=ibm/Rational/Rational+Collaborative+Lifecycle+Management+Solution&release=6.0.2&platform=All&function=all>) * Rational Rhapsody Design Manager:_ _Upgrade to version 6.0.2 and install server from [_CLM 6.0.2 iFix019_](<http://www.ibm.com/support/fixcentral/swg/selectFixes?parent=ibm~Rational&product=ibm/Rational/Rational+Collaborative+Lifecycle+Management+Solution&release=6.0.2&platform=All&function=all>) * Rational Engineering Lifecycle Manager:_ _Upgrade to version 6.0.2 and install server from [_CLM 6.0.2 iFix019_](<http://www.ibm.com/support/fixcentral/swg/selectFixes?parent=ibm~Rational&product=ibm/Rational/Rational+Collaborative+Lifecycle+Management+Solution&release=6.0.2&platform=All&function=all>) For the 5.x releases, upgrade to version 5.0.2 iFix28 or later * [_Rational Collaborative Lifecycle Management 5.0.2 iFix028_](<http://www.ibm.com/support/fixcentral/swg/selectFixes?parent=ibm~Rational&product=ibm/Rational/Rational+Collaborative+Lifecycle+Management+Solution&release=5.0.2&platform=All&function=all>) * [_Rational Team Concert 5.0.2 iFix028_](<http://www.ibm.com/support/fixcentral/swg/selectFixes?parent=ibm~Rational&product=ibm/Rational/Rational+Team+Concert&release=5.0.2&platform=All&function=all>) * [_Rational Quality Manager 5.0.2 iFix028_](<http://www.ibm.com/support/fixcentral/swg/selectFixes?parent=ibm~Rational&product=ibm/Rational/Rational+Quality+Manager&release=5.0.2&platform=All&function=all>) * [_Rational DOORS Next Generation 5.0.2 iFix028_](<http://www.ibm.com/support/fixcentral/swg/selectFixes?parent=ibm~Rational&product=ibm/Rational/Rational+DOORS+Next+Generation&release=5.0.2&platform=All&function=all>) * Rational Software Architect Design Manager:_ _Upgrade to version 5.0.2 and install server from [_CLM 5.0.2 iFix028_](<http://www.ibm.com/support/fixcentral/swg/selectFixes?parent=ibm~Rational&product=ibm/Rational/Rational+Collaborative+Lifecycle+Management+Solution&release=5.0.2&platform=All&function=all>) * Rational Rhapsody Design Manager:_ _Upgrade to version 5.0.2 and install server from [_CLM 5.0.2 iFix028_](<http://www.ibm.com/support/fixcentral/swg/selectFixes?parent=ibm~Rational&product=ibm/Rational/Rational+Collaborative+Lifecycle+Management+Solution&release=5.0.2&platform=All&function=all>) * Rational Engineering Lifecycle Manager:_ _Upgrade to version 5.0.2 and install server from [_CLM 5.0.2 iFix028_](<http://www.ibm.com/support/fixcentral/swg/selectFixes?parent=ibm~Rational&product=ibm/Rational/Rational+Collaborative+Lifecycle+Management+Solution&release=5.0.2&platform=All&function=all>) For any prior versions of the products listed above, IBM recommends upgrading to a fixed, supported version/release/platform of the product. If the iFix is not found in the Fix Portal please contact IBM Support. ## Workarounds and Mitigations None ##


Affected Software


CPE Name Name Version
ibm engineering lifecycle management base 5.0
ibm engineering lifecycle management base 5.0.1
ibm engineering lifecycle management base 5.0.2
ibm engineering lifecycle management base 6.0
ibm engineering lifecycle management base 6.0.1
ibm engineering lifecycle management base 6.0.2
ibm engineering lifecycle management base 6.0.3
ibm engineering lifecycle management base 6.0.4
ibm engineering lifecycle management base 6.0.5
ibm engineering lifecycle management base 6.0.6
ibm engineering lifecycle optimization - engineering insights 5.0
ibm engineering lifecycle optimization - engineering insights 5.0.1
ibm engineering lifecycle optimization - engineering insights 5.0.2
ibm engineering lifecycle optimization - engineering insights 6.0
ibm engineering lifecycle optimization - engineering insights 6.0.1
ibm engineering lifecycle optimization - engineering insights 6.0.2
ibm engineering lifecycle optimization - engineering insights 6.0.3
ibm engineering lifecycle optimization - engineering insights 6.0.4
ibm engineering lifecycle optimization - engineering insights 6.0.5
ibm engineering lifecycle optimization - engineering insights 6.0.6
ibm engineering test management 5.0
ibm engineering test management 5.0.1
ibm engineering test management 5.0.2
ibm engineering test management 6.0
ibm engineering test management 6.0.1
ibm engineering test management 6.0.2
ibm engineering test management 6.0.3
ibm engineering test management 6.0.4
ibm engineering test management 6.0.5
ibm engineering test management 6.0.6
ibm engineering workflow management 5.0
ibm engineering workflow management 5.0.1
ibm engineering workflow management 5.0.2
ibm engineering workflow management 6.0
ibm engineering workflow management 6.0.1
ibm engineering workflow management 6.0.2
ibm engineering workflow management 6.0.3
ibm engineering workflow management 6.0.4
ibm engineering workflow management 6.0.5
ibm engineering workflow management 6.0.6
ibm engineering requirements management doors next 5.0
ibm engineering requirements management doors next 5.0.1
ibm engineering requirements management doors next 5.0.2
ibm engineering requirements management doors next 6.0
ibm engineering requirements management doors next 6.0.1
ibm engineering requirements management doors next 6.0.2
ibm engineering requirements management doors next 6.0.3
ibm engineering requirements management doors next 6.0.4
ibm engineering requirements management doors next 6.0.5
ibm engineering requirements management doors next 6.0.6
rational rhapsody design manager 5.0
rational rhapsody design manager 5.0.1
rational rhapsody design manager 5.0.2
rational rhapsody design manager 6.0
rational rhapsody design manager 6.0.1
rational rhapsody design manager 6.0.2
rational rhapsody design manager 6.0.3
rational rhapsody design manager 6.0.4
rational rhapsody design manager 6.0.5
rational rhapsody design manager 6.0.6
rational software architect design manager 5.0
rational software architect design manager 5.0.1
rational software architect design manager 5.0.2
rational software architect design manager 6.0
rational software architect design manager 6.0.1

Related